MIDDLETON - Mrs. Dolores A. (McKenney) Currier, 85 of Middleton, beloved wife of the late Robert L. Currier passed away on Thursday, April 2, 2020 at Beverly Hospital. Dolores was a lifelong resident of Middleton, until recent years where she resided at Care One in Peabody. Dolores was born, raised and educated in Middleton and was the daughter of the late Raymond and Doris (Nickerson) McKenney. A loving and devoted wife, mother and grandmother, Dolores was happiest when spending time with her family. Throughout her whole life, she provided a warm, loving and nurturing home for her family and friends. For many years, Dolores worked with the Friend Box Company in Danvers and in her younger days, she was a proud and active bowler. She will be deeply missed by her loving family and friends.
